Chapter Seven.
He sat down disappointedly. Being unable to have heard anything from her from the past few days, he felt uneasy. He couldn't even get a glimpse of her. She didn't climb the roof top since days, not stepped out, not even in the backyard. His heart heavy with emotions never witnessed. His thoughts circled around only her name. He had by now realized whatever it was, it wasn't lust for sure. It was something more deep, intense, pure and more strong - binding. An invisible string that binds him to her makes him answerable for all what he had done.
Everything around reminded him of her. The burning heat of the summer, the mosquitoes and flies making him spend those sleepless nights, the warm piercing sunlight in the morning at her routine hours, everything - every damn thing reminded him of her. The twinkling stars, the dim moon light, the darkness of the sky resembled so much to his life. He was as lonely as the moon, with patches of his deeds surrounded by people whom he was physically around but in reality he had no one. He had the burden of unsaid feelings, emotion of guilt and grief taking over.
He wanted her, badly - this time for the overpowering emotions, his feelings, his confrontation - for him, for her, for them, for an apology to be asked - for his deeds.
She looked around, only to have found Nimish missing. God! She hated to run around him with an injured foot. And above all she hated the route used to find him - roof top.
Keeping all the odd thoughts aside, she dragged herself to the staircase. She hoped that he wasn't there. She didn't have the courage to face him. She wasn't ready for an aggressive meet. She didn't have the strength. And above all she loved him to hate him enough; that was the truth. A bitter truth she had to live with.
She had to find Nimish, and this was of more importance. If he comes her way, she would deal with it then but she had to find Nimish, in anyway.
Climbing the stairs, sinking into deep darkness, she gulped the fear. She hadn't roamed around in this dark scary night. No matter what came her way, she would never step out in the dark. But with the lights not working, the rooftop seemed darker than ever. Even the moonlight and the stars were of no help. It still was scary dark.
The anklets tinkled, announcing its presence as it echoed into the silence. He somewhere knew it was her, he hoped that it was her. But he lay still at his place. He didn't want to lose an encounter with her just by assuring his presence. She wouldn't like it. He had to play it safe if he really wanted to convey everything he had in his heart and mind. He had to let out everything. But first, he had to make sure she comes to the roof top - at least enters her own boundary.
